Overview Pancek 40mg Tablet
Gastrol 40mg tablets diminish stomach acid production. They treat stomach and intestinal conditions like heartburn, acid reflux, pe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ome, easing symptoms and aiding healing. Gastrol 40mg is also used to prevent ulcers and acidity associated with long-term painkiller use. A proton pump inhibitor (PPI), it's best taken an hour before meals, ideally in the morning. Dosage varies depending on your condition and response. Continue taking it as prescribed, even if symptoms improve rapidly. Smaller, more frequent meals, and avoiding caffeine, spicy, and fatty foods can enhance treatment. Common mild side effects may include nausea, vomiting, headache, dizziness, gas, diarrhea, and stomach ache.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ical attention. Prolonged use, particularly over a year, may increase the risk of bone fractures, especially at higher doses. Discuss bone loss prevention strategies, such as calcium and vitamin D supplements, with your physician. Inform your doctor about severe liver disease, HIV medication use, prior allergic reactions to similar drugs, or existing osteoporosis before starting treatment.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should also seek medical advice before use.

How to use Pancek 40mg Tablet:
Follow your doctor's instructions precisely regarding dosage and treatment length for this medication. Ingest the 40mg Pancek t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or breaking it. Administer on an empty stomach.
How Pancek 40mg Tablet works:
Acidity relief is provided by the 40mg Pancek Tablet,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I) that lessens stomach acid production, thereby alleviating heartburn and indigestion.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Consuming alcohol alongside Pancek 40mg Tablet is inadvis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Pancek 40m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the benefits against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ice before taking this medication.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Lactation and the use of Pancek 40mg tablets appear compatible. Available human data indicates minimal infant risk associated with this medication.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by the side effects of Pancek 40mg Tablets.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Pancek 40mg tablets can be used safely by individuals with kidney impairment; no alteration of the prescribed dosage is necessary.
LiverCAUTION
For individuals with severe hepatic impairment, the use of Pancek 40mg tablets requires careful monitoring. Dosage modification of Pancek 40mg tablets may be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.
What if you forget to take Pancek 40m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Pancek 40mg Tablet dose, take it immediately. However,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
